Then, let's talk about the news page structure. A good news page should be well-organized, easy to navigate, and visually engaging. Think of it as the digital equivalent of a newspaper or magazine. The main components of a news page typically include a header, navigation, main content area, sidebar (optional), and footer. The header usually contains your brand logo and primary navigation. The navigation helps users find what they are looking for quickly. The main content area is where your articles, stories, and updates are featured. The sidebar can include related articles, ads, or other relevant information. Finally, the footer usually contains copyright information, contact details, and other essential links.
